Channel Sales Director – EMEA – Location within Europe
Kontur | Full-Time | Travel Required

Kontur is expanding its partner channel across EMEA and looking for an ambitious Channel Sales Director to lead the effort — from defining partner criteria and recruiting candidates, to training and growing the business through indirect sales.

The Role
You'll own the channel go-to-market strategy across your territories, building and scaling a partner ecosystem that drives revenue and delivers quality customer outcomes. This is a senior commercial leadership role with a strong technical dimension, requiring close collaboration with product, engineering, and solutions teams.


What You'll Do
  • Define and execute channel strategy; identify, recruit, and develop strategic partners
  • Build executive-level partner relationships and manage the full partner lifecycle
  • Drive indirect revenue through joint business planning, co-selling, and pipeline development
  • Ensure partners are technically enabled to position, demo, and support Kontur solutions
  • Design partner programs, incentives, and co-marketing initiatives
  • Align channel activity with direct sales teams and resolve territory conflicts
  • Feed partner and market insights back into product and business strategy


RequirementsWhat You Bring
  • 10+ years in channel/partner/indirect sales within technology, manufacturing, or distribution
  • Proven track record scaling partner ecosystems for software, SaaS, or hardware
  • Experience leading teams with both commercial and technical channel functions
  • Comfortable discussing product architecture, APIs, and integrations at a high level
  • Strong strategic, analytical, and relationship-building skills
  • Experience selling to departments of transportation or their vendors is a plus
  • Bachelor's degree in Business, Engineering, Computer Science, or related field

How We'll Measure Success
Growth in channel revenue and pipeline, increased partner count and technical certification levels, strong partner satisfaction, and measurable ROI on partner programs.

What you need to know about the Boston Tech Scene

Boston is a powerhouse for technology innovation thanks to world-class research universities like MIT and Harvard and a robust pipeline of venture capital investment. Host to the first telephone call and one of the first general-purpose computers ever put into use, Boston is now a hub for biotechnology, robotics and artificial intelligence — though it’s also home to several B2B software giants. So it’s no surprise that the city consistently ranks among the greatest startup ecosystems in the world.

Key Facts About Boston Tech

  • Number of Tech Workers: 269,000; 9.4%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
  • Major Tech Employers: Thermo Fisher Scientific, Toast, Klaviyo, HubSpot, DraftKings
  •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, biotechnology, robotics, software, aerospace
  • Funding Landscape: $15.7 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
  • Notable Investors: Summit Partners, Volition Capital, Bain Capital Ventures, MassVentures, Highland Capital Partners
  • Research Centers and Universities: MIT, Harvard University, Boston College, Tufts University, Boston University, Northeastern University, Smithsonian Astrophysical Observatory, National Bureau of Economic Research, Broad Institute, Lowell Center for Space Science & Technology, National Emerging Infectious Diseases Laboratories
